    johnwesley reacted to Netduma Fraser in Dmz   
    NAT Type 1 = Open NAT connected direct to a modem
    NAT Type 2 = Open NAT connected to a router
    So it is impossible to get NAT Type 1 through the router, it's also unnecessary as you'll already be open

    johnwesley reacted to Netduma Fraser in Pppoe   
    Ah understood, I can see you've set the router LAN IP to 192.168.77.2 instead of 77.1 is there a reason for that? Usually router LAN IPs always end in .1 so devices use the rest of the IPs.
    Put your Fritzbox back and have that use PPPoE, then connect the R2 to it (remove PPPoE from the R2) and copy the WAN IP from the R2 System Information page and put that in the fritz DMZ then check the speeds through the R2.
